Duchess Meghan and her growing baby bump have made a festive visit to a London-based residential nursing and care home.

During the visit on Tuesday to the Royal Variety Charity’s residential nursing and care home Brinsworth House for a Christmas event, the Duchess of Sussex revealed that she is “very good” and feeling “very pregnant!”

It had been believed the Duchess was about five months pregnant and due in April, but her prominent bump set off speculation that she was much further along in her pregnancy than first thought – or even that she was expecting twins.

The Duchess of Sussex spread some Christmas cheer as she joined in with festive-themed activities at Brinsworth House in Twickenham. Looking beautiful in a white floral dress by Brock Collection and grey coat by label Soia and Kyo, Duchess Meghan showed off her calligraphy skills during an activity making baubles for a poster.

Speaking with retired West End theatre actress Josephine Gordon, 87, the royal mum-to-be asked the resident if she had any children, to which she responded, “No, I had a career.” Duchess Meghan, a former actress herself, replied, “Yes, that I understand.”

Her appearance follows the evening that she and Prince Harry spent watching the Royal Variety Performance at the Royal Albert Hall last month and allowed her to see what the money raised from the performance goes towards.
